1、QueryString:传递一个或多个安全性要求不高或是结构简单的数值。但是对于传递数组或对象的话,就不能用这个方法了 。
2、session(viewstate): 简单,但易丢失 作用于用户个人,过量的存储会导致服务器内存资源的耗尽。
3、application 对象的作用范围是整个全局,也就是说对所有用户都有效。其常用的方法用Lock和UnLock cookie 简单,但可能不支持,可能被伪造。
4、Cookie是存放在客户端的,而session是存放在服务器端的。而且Cookie的使用要配合ASP.NET内置对象Request来使用 input type="hidden"简单,可能被伪造。
5、url参数简单,显示于地址栏,长度有限。
6、Server.Transfer 把流程从当前页面引导到另一个页面中,新的页面使用前一个页面的应答流 数据库稳定,安全,但性能相对弱。